Efficient Index Compression in DB2 LUW

Summary: Design and implementation of index compression in DB2 LUW enables storage reduction for OLTP and DW workloads with virtually no query-time penalty. Techniques deliver efficient index compression with potential performance gains in some operations, validated by customer-scenario benchmarks. (summarized by gpt-5-nano on Feb 09 2026)
